Abstract
Bone cells derived from the human jaw were cultured on titanium, titan ium coated with hydroxyapatite (THA) or with plasma spray (TPS) to stu dy the behaviour of the cells anchored to implant substrates. Bone cel ls were cultured in MEM with the addition of [H-3]-thymidine to evalua te cellular proliferation, and [H-3]-glucosamine to evaluate GAG synth esis and accumulation in the extra-cellular matrix (ECM). Moreover, to study the degradation of GAG bone cells were cultured in the presence of NH4Cl, an amine known to inhibit lysosomal activity. Our results s how that TPS is the substrate that favours both cellular proliferation and the accumulation of GAG in the ECM. (C) 1997 by John Wiley & Sons , Ltd.
